The radius of a circle can be found by dividing the circumference of the circle by 6.28. What is the radius of a circle that has a circumference of 17.27 feet?
A) 0.36 ft
B) 2.75 ft
C) 10.99 ft
D) 2.58 ft

Respuesta :

ashhan03
ashhan03 ashhan03
  • 14-11-2017
B. 2.75 ft

17.27 ÷ 6.28 = 2.75
